As the inquest into the Hatters abysmal defeat, at the hands of Birmingham City yesterday, continues, I have already covered Nathan Jones views.
However, in the article we published, here at Vital Luton Town – boss-lost-for-words-after-birmingham-debacle – I purposely left out one line that Nathan came out with because I thought it was worthy of a separate article.
Nathan, in explaining away the problems Luton have with players who are not available, and as published by the Official Site came up with the following line:
“We are missing players, another two centre-halves, Lansbury today as well. Hylton, Berry, Dan Potts, all people you regard as being strong men for us. We are lacking a bit of that and we are looking forward to getting them back.”
It was a line that brought about a scathing response, on social media, from the Hatters support, as the following posts illustrate perfectly:
